Rawhyde’s Best of the West experience is a 7 day training-tour that brings riders through many of the most iconic destinations in the American West. Death Valley, Las Vegas, the North Rim of the Grand Canyon, Antelope Canyon, Monument Valley, Four Corners and more all make an appearance on this unforgettable journey. Along the way, riders also tackle segments of four different BDR routes as well as sections of the Continental Divide. It truly is the Best of the West.
Because this is a Rawhyde training-tour, coaches provide on-trail instruction throughout the ride, making intentional stops before major terrain changes to review body positioning, control inputs, line choice, and safe navigation strategies for each environment. Riders apply their skills in real time across desert tracks, canyons, high-mountain passes, and sweeping backcountry pavement, turning the entire itinerary into a dynamic, real-world training environment.
We operate this tour twice per year as part of our seasonal migrations between our California and Colorado facilities. It typically runs once in late May as we open our Colorado center, and again in September as we close Colorado and return to California.
Our unique setup, owning and operating facilities in two of the most sought-after ADV destinations in the country, allows us to craft a seamless point-to-point itinerary with no one-way drop charges. And because this training-tour supports the movement of our fleet and staff between facilities, it also happens to be one of our most affordable multi-day adventures.

Rawhyde Ranch to Death Valley National Park.
Furnace Creek to Las Vegas.
Las Vegas to the Bar 10 ranch and the north rim of the Grand Canyon.
Bar 10 Ranch to Page, Arizona
Antelope Canyon thru Monument Valley to Durango
Durango to Salida, Colorado
Salida to Rawhyde and shuttle to airport
